YearMonth = namedtuple('YearMonth', ['year', 'month'])
YearMonth.__add__ = lambda a, b: YearMonth(floor((a.year * 12 + a.month + b - 1) / 12), (a.year * 12 + a.month + b - 1) % 12 + 1) # noqa: E501
YearMonth.__iadd__ = lambda a, b: YearMonth(floor((a.year * 12 + a.month + b - 1) / 12), (a.year * 12 + a.month + b - 1) % 12 + 1) # noqa: E501
def parse_year_month(time: str) -> YearMonth:
re = YEARMONTH_RE.match(time)
if re is None:
raise ValueError("Invalid year month: " + time)
month = int(re[2])
if month < 1 or month > 12:
raise ValueError(f"Invalid month: {month}")
return YearMonth(int(re[1]), month)
def gen_month_range(month: YearMonth,
utc: bool = False) -> Tuple[float, float]:
tz = timezone.utc if utc else None
n = month + 1
return (datetime(month.year, month.month, 1, tzinfo=tz).timestamp(), datetime(n.year, n.month, 1, tzinfo=tz).timestamp() - 1e-6) # noqa: E501
